Rouleax Formation
Seen in Patients with Multiple Myeloma
Caused by:
Red cell membrane contains negative charge due to high sialic acid
Negative charge keeps red cells apart
Increased plasma proteins neutralize net charge to allow red cells to form linear arrangements
